H.B. Fuller Co manufactures and sells adhesives, sealants, and other chemical-based products. The company organizes itself into three segments: Hygiene, Health and Consumable Adhesives, Engineering Adhesives, and Construction Adhesives. It generates the maximum revenue from hygiene, health, and consumable adhesives. This segment produces and supplies a full range of specialty industrial adhesives such as thermoplastic, thermoset, reactive, water-based, and solvent-based products for applications in various markets, including packaging, converting, nonwoven, and hygiene (disposable diapers, feminine care, and medical garments) and health and beauty. The company generates around half of its revenue in the United States.
Phinia Inc is engaged in the development, design, and manufacture of integrated components and systems that optimize performance, increase efficiency, and reduce emissions in combustion and hybrid propulsion for commercial vehicles, industrial applications, and light vehicles. Its product portfolio includes alternative fuel systems, fuel delivery modules, evaporative canisters, diesel fuel injection systems, electrical systems, hydrogen solutions, associated software, and others. The company's reportable segments are; the Fuel Systems segment, which derives key revenue, and the Aftermarket segment. Geographically, the company generates maximum revenue from the United States and the rest from the United Kingdom, China, Poland, Romania, Brazil, and other regions.
